The Concern of the Righteous for Evil-Doers
Psalm 119:136
Rivers of waters run down my eyes, because they keep not your law.


I. BECAUSE THEY OFFEND AND SIN AGAINST GOD'S LAW. Before we can experience anything of this jealousy for God and His Word, we must, like David, learn to know Him, not merely on the report of others, but by our own experience; not merely to have heard His Word, or read it, but to have felt it, and partaken of it, and enjoyed it.

II. ON ACCOUNT OF THE HAPPINESS AND PEACE SINNERS SACRIFICE BY NOT KEEPING GOD'S LAW.

1. Oh, what an amount of present blessings do men lose by not keeping God's law! What joy in believing, what comfort of the Holy Ghost, what deep, genuine, abiding, solid peace!

2. Such are the present blessings which the believer enjoys; but who can describe those which are laid up for him at God's right hand for evermore?

III. ON ACCOUNT OF THE SORROWS AND MISERIES WHICH THEY BRING DOWN UPON THEMSELVES.

IV. ON ACCOUNT OF THE AGGRAVATED GUILT UNDER WHICH THEY PERISH. Oh, what reason have we to weep over those whom we daily see putting off Christ for something they like better than Christ!
